教程攻略
ug曲面驱动编程技巧?
一、ug曲面驱动编程技巧?
UG曲面驱动编程技巧涉及到对UG三维建模软件中曲面驱动功能的运用,主要包括曲面的创建、编辑和控制等方面。
首先,需要了解曲面参数化的基本原理,理解曲线与曲面之间的关系,并熟悉常见的曲面类型与特性。
其次,要灵活运用UG提供的曲面创建和编辑工具,如平面、球面和曲线边界等,实现所需的曲面形状。
此外,充分利用曲面控制点和控制曲线的特性,提高曲面的灵活性和精度。
最后,结合曲面修剪、连接和平滑等操作,优化曲面的过渡与外形,实现更好的模型设计和渲染效果。
二、plc编程线怎么驱动?
PLC编程线通常使用USB或串口两种方式进行驱动。具体如下:
1. USB驱动
大多数PLC编程线提供USB接口,通常需要安装相应的USB驱动程序才能使计算机识别编程线。驱动程序通常附带在PLC编程软件安装光盘中,也可以从PLC编程软件官方网站上下载。驱动程序安装完成后,只需将编程线连接到PC的USB接口上即可。
2. 串口驱动
部分老款PLC编程线未提供USB接口,而使用的是串口连接方式,需要使用串口转USB的转换器。在这种情况下,需要先安装串口转USB转换器的驱动程序,然后再安装相关的PLC编程软件,最后将编程线连接到转换器上即可。
需要注意的是,在使用PLC编程线之前,必须先安装PLC编程软件并进行设置,包括选择串口或USB连接方式,设置通讯参数(如波特率、奇偶校验等),并创建PLC程序等。
三、plc编程线驱动怎么安装?
PLC编程线驱动的安装步骤如下:
1. 下载驱动程序:首先需要从PLC编程线的生产厂家或官网上下载相应的驱动程序。一般来说,驱动程序会提供一个安装包或者一个压缩文件。
2. 解压安装包或压缩文件:如果下载的是安装包,直接运行安装包即可。如果下载的是压缩文件,需要先解压缩文件到一个目录中。
3. 连接PLC编程线:将PLC编程线连接到计算机的USB接口或串口上,并将另一端连接到PLC设备上。
4. 安装驱动程序:运行安装包或解压后的文件夹中的驱动程序安装程序,按照提示进行安装。在安装过程中,可能需要选择驱动程序的安
四、步进电机驱动plc编程实例?
步进电机可以通过PLC来进行控制,下面是实现步进电机驱动的PLC编程实例:
假设有一个步进电机,其控制数据为5个(DIR、PUL、ENA、SPD、NUM),其中:
- DIR:方向控制,0表示正向,1表示反向;
- PUL:脉冲信号,每发出一个脉冲,步进电机走一步;
- ENA:使能信号,控制步进电机是否可以运动;
- SPD:速度控制,控制步进电机的运动速度;
- NUM:步数控制,控制步进电机的运动步数。
PLC编程步骤如下:
1. 首先定义输入输出模块,将DIR、PUL、ENA、SPD、NUM分别分配到I0-I5,将控制信号设为Q0。控制信号在PLC运行时会根据编程规则来控制电机的正反转、速度和步数等。
2. 编写PLC的控制逻辑,控制电机的方向、使能、速度以及步数等。其中,方向控制通过读取DIR信号来实现,每次运动一个步进时通过产生脉冲信号PUL来实现,并且每次运动之前需要先对ENA信号进行使能。所需步数可以通过NUM信号来设定,电机运动完成后需要通过控制信号Q0来关闭ENA信号,停止电机运动。
下面是一个简单的PLC代码示例:
```
LD I0 // 读取DIR信号,判断正反向运动
MOV M100 D0 // 读取SPD信号,赋值给D0寄存器
MOV M101 D1 // 读取NUM信号,赋值给D1寄存器
MOV #1000 T0 // 指定每个脉冲信号持续1毫秒
EN ENA_OUT // 使能电机运动
// 遍历步数并发出脉冲信号
:LOOP
OUT PUL_OUT // 发出脉冲信号
DOWN T0 // 延时1ms
ADD #1 D2 // 步数加1
JEQ D1 END_LOOP // 如果到达设定步数,退出
JMP LOOP // 否则返回LOOP标签再次遍历
END_LOOP:
CLR ENA_OUT // 关闭ENA信号,停止电机运动
```
需要注意的是,在PLC编程时需要按照具体的硬件设备和逻辑控制要求来对代码进行修改,以确保正确实现电机的控制。同时,在编程过程中需要注意安全问题,避免对人身或设备造成损害。
五、事件驱动编程的优缺点?
事件驱动编程的优缺点如下:
1、确定响应事件的元素。
2、为指定元素确定需要响应的事件类型。
3、为指定元素的指定事件编写相应的事件处理程序。
4、将事件处理程序绑定到指定元素的指定事件。
根据这个来确定其缺点:
1、事件驱动容易进入死循环,这是你编程逻辑决定的。
2、虽然有机会实现有效利用cpu,但也存在高并发事件处理的可能造成系统响应问题。
3、因为可响应的流程基本都是固定的,如果操作不当,容易引发安全问题。
六、什么是事件驱动编程机制?
visualbasic是一种面向对象的可视化程序设计语言,采取了事件驱动的编程机制。
这其实是vb《计算机语言与程序设计》考试题型中的最常见的一道题。
事件驱动的编程机制:在visualbasic程序设计语言中,对象与程序的交互是通过事件来完成的。即针对每一对象,可能会有多种事件产生,每一事件都可以驱动一段程序运行,完成相应工作。
七、plc编程电缆怎么安装驱动?
一般购买编程电缆时,会附带一个光盘,内有驱动软件,可借助光驱自动播放安装。
如果光盘丢失,可以采用另外一种办法,查看编程电缆的型号,在搜索引擎上输入编程电缆型号的驱动软件,再进行甄别筛选,并下载后进行杀毒扫描,确认软件无问题后,再安装驱动软件。
八、学编程入门是多看视频教程还是多练习?
谢谢邀请,如果只看视频教程不练习,很有可能会出现当时候爽,但是找工作哭晕在厕所。编程入门,看视频教程还是很快的,看完视频教程之后,每一课之后,就马上要在编译器上把当场的代码脱离视频本身,把代码敲出来。有很多时候,你觉得会了,但是一到编译器上,各种你想不到的问题来了。才不会出现眼高手低的情况。
九、哪里能下载mastercam9.1线切割编程视频教程?
人家这个公司都不卖得,您在网上搜索看看能不能找到
十、编程电缆驱动是什么意思?
编程电缆驱动是主要用于计算机跟PLC通讯,可以通过编程电缆将程序进行上传及下载,当然前提是计算机要安装编程软件。还有就是通讯协议的问题,同等机型不同型号的电缆通讯协议是不一样的
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...